苦参碱类生物碱联合恩替卡韦抗耐药HBV的作用效果及机制分析

摘    要:目的:研究苦参碱类生物碱联合恩替卡韦抗耐药乙型肝炎病毒(HBV)的作用效果以及对p38 MAPK,钠离子-牛磺胆酸共转运蛋白(NTCP)表达的影响。方法:以解放军第302医院自行构建的恩替卡韦耐药乙型肝炎病毒复制细胞株Hep G2.A64为模型,采用CPE,CCK-8分别考察苦参碱类生物碱氧化苦参碱、苦参碱、槐果碱、槐定碱和核苷类药物恩替卡韦单独用药及两者联合用药的细胞毒性;采用酶联免疫法(ELISA),实时荧光定量聚合酶链式反应(Real-time PCR),蛋白质免疫印迹法(Western blot)分别观察联合用药对Hep G2.A64细胞HBs Ag分泌,HBV DNA复制,p38和NTPC mRNA表达,细胞中p38和p-p38蛋白表达水平的影响。结果:与单独用药比较,氧化苦参碱和恩替卡韦联合用药72 h后能显著抑制HBs Ag分泌,HBV DNA复制(P0.05),同时能显著降低NTCP基因和蛋白的表达水平以及磷酸化p38蛋白水平。结论:氧化苦参碱联合恩替卡韦可能通过下调NTCP的表达同时抑制p38蛋白磷酸化达到抗病毒的效果。氧化苦参碱联合恩替卡韦能显著增强抗耐药HBV病毒的效果。

Anti-HBV Effect and Mechanism of Sophora Alkaloids Combined with Entecavir

Abstract:Objective: To investigate the anti-hepatitis B virus(HBV) effects of sophora alkaloids combined with entecavir, and observe its effect on p38 MAPK and sodium taurocholote cotransporting poly peptide(NTCP) expression levels. Method: Entecavir-resistant hepatitis HBV replication ell lines HepG2.A64 were used as the models, and then CPE and CCK-8 were used respectively to investigate the cytotoxicity in case of oxymatrine, matrine, sophoridine, sophocarpine or nucleoside drug entecavir as well as combined use of entecavir and any above sophora alkaloids. The levels of HbsAg, HBV DNA replication, p38 and NTCP mRNA expression, as well as p38 and p-p38 protein expression levels were detected by ELISA, Real-time PCR and Western blot. Result: As compared with medication alone, HBsAg secretion, HBV DNA replication were significantly inhibited 72 h after combined use of oxymatrine and entecavir, and NTCP expression levels and p38 phosphorylation levels were significantly reduced. Conclusion: The combined use of oxymatrine and entecavir could achieve the anti-HBV effect by down-regulating the expression of NTCP and inhibiting the phosphorylation of p38.The combined use of oxymatrine and entecavir could significantly increase anti-HBV effect.
